good morning to all... my son works and lives 1 year in Finland.. he helps me financially and he made me a proposal and I came to Finland and we live together.. for now I am not working... we are citizens of the European Union.. .so we went to the immigration office to apply but things are really confusing ..they told us that the request for family ties for parents is not valid....what can we do?? Does the same happen to anyone and what was the result??.....Thank you all

If Migri takes issue with the classification as dependent, you can try registration as someone with sufficient resources.
"If you have a sponsor who supports you financially, attach a written statement from your sponsor confirming that he or she gives you financial support during your stay in Finland. The money you get from your sponsor must be at your disposal."

Also make sure you are registering right of residence and not applying for a residence permit (as you used the term in the name of the thread). Also they can't verbally deny anything as they are supposed to issue a written decision that can then be submitted to legal review.
